Understanding Idea Validation

Idea validation is the process of testing a business concept to determine if it has the potential to succeed in the market. It involves gathering feedback from potential customers and making informed decisions based on their responses. The main objectives of idea validation are to:

  • Identify market demand
  • Understand customer pain points
  • Measure interest in your solution
  • Reduce the risk of failure

Why Quick Validation Matters

Speed is crucial in the world of startups. Quick validation allows you to:

  1. Make timely pivots: If your idea isn’t resonating, you can adapt quickly.
  2. Minimize costs: Validate before investing heavily in development.
  3. Gain competitive advantage: Faster validation means you’re ahead of competitors who take longer to test their ideas.

Methods for Fast Idea Validation

Now that we understand the importance of quick validation, let’s explore various methods that can help you validate your ideas efficiently:

1. Customer Interviews

One of the most direct ways to gather feedback is through customer interviews. Here’s how to conduct effective interviews:

  • Identify your target audience: Know who you are trying to reach.
  • Prepare open-ended questions: Encourage detailed responses.
  • Record the interviews: Analyze them later for key insights.

Benefits of Customer Interviews

Customer interviews yield qualitative insights that quantitative surveys may miss. They help you understand the emotional drivers behind customer decisions, which is crucial for validating your idea.

2. Landing Pages

Creating a simple landing page can be an effective way to gauge interest in your idea. Follow these steps:

  1. Create a compelling headline: Capture attention immediately.
  2. Write a clear value proposition: Explain what makes your idea unique.
  3. Include a call to action: Encourage visitors to sign up or express interest.

Tools to Create Landing Pages

Several platforms make it easy to build landing pages without coding:

Platform Features Pricing
Unbounce Drag-and-drop builder, A/B testing Starts at $80/month
KickoffLabs Lead generation, referral program Free plan available
Leadpages Templates, integration with email services Starts at $37/month

3. Social Media Polls

Social media platforms offer an excellent way to test your ideas with your existing audience. Here’s how:

  • Choose relevant platforms: Focus on where your audience engages the most.
  • Create engaging polls: Use visuals and questions that encourage responses.
  • Analyze interactions: Assess likes, shares, and comments to gauge interest.

Advantages of Social Media Validation

Using social media for validation taps into real-time feedback from your audience, making it a cost-effective method to understand market interest.

4. Prototyping

Building a minimum viable product (MVP) can be a substantial method for validation. This involves creating a basic version of your product to test with real users. Here are key steps:

  1. Define core features: Focus on what’s essential for your MVP.
  2. Gather user feedback: Use feedback to iterate and improve.
  3. Test metrics: Analyze user engagement and retention rates.

Tools for Prototyping

Prototyping can be done using various tools:

Tool Usage Price
Figma Design and prototype interfaces Free plan available
InVision Interactive prototypes Free plan available
Adobe XD Design and prototype Free plan available

5. Crowdfunding

Crowdfunding platforms allow you to validate your idea while also raising funds. Here’s how to approach it:

  1. Choose the right platform: Research platforms like Kickstarter or Indiegogo.
  2. Create a compelling campaign: Use videos and images to tell your story.
  3. Set realistic funding goals: Aim for attainable targets based on your research.

Benefits of Crowdfunding

Crowdfunding not only provides funds but also establishes a community around your idea, giving you early adopters who can provide valuable feedback.
